This weekend we tackled the kitchen floor.

As some of you may remember we where unable to get the dream floor tiles that I drooled over. Well we got 95% of the gross black tar paper up and moved forward, chin up. So we rented a floor sander and went to work. Everything we read online talked about a drum sander. Well our helpful little-grandpa-guy at the tool rental has been a great help once again. He suggested this 4 pod type sander instead.





He said we would have more control, and much less chance of gouging the floors this way. He sent us on our way with the mighty sander and 3 hours later this is what we saw:

The hardwoods are so pretty! He was so right...the sander was easy to use, had a bag on the back and I swear virtually no dust! We still wore protective eye wear and face masks, but it was nothing like I had expected. Clean up was a breeze with this thing.
